Manufacturer: Fairchild/ON Semiconductor Win Source Part Number: 1022901-BD37710STU Packaging: Tube/Rail Mounting: Through Hole Transistor Polarity: NPN Categories: Discrete Semiconductor Products Status: Obsolete(EOL) Temperature Range - Operating: 150°C (TJ) Case / Package: TO-126 Maximum Current Collector: 2A VCEO Maximum Collector-Emitter Breakdown Voltage: 60V Max Vce (sat): 1V @ 100mA, 1A Collector Cut-off Current(Max): 2μA (ICBO) Typical Gain (hFE) (Min): 63 @ 150mA, 2V Maximum Power Dissipation: 25W Popularity: Medium Fake Threat In the Open Market: 50 pct.
